    This is a go to very good rice pudding that rivals any Greek Restaurant. I tweak it from a recipe learned from a friend born,raised in Beirut. He finished it with orange blossom water. no lemon. I use non fat milk, vanilla, a touch of almond extract. Soak raisins in a shot of dark rum. Add the drained raisins, cinnamon, a small amount of fresh grated nutmeg, 1/2 tsp orange extract at the end. It's delicious. Drink the reserved rum. Yum. :

    This was such an awesome, easy recipe I just can't recommend it enough. I made it really simply- without the raisins, cinnamon, or lemon zest (my fiance likes simple food and it came out perfect. I saw that many of the complaints stemmed from burned rice/dry pudding. You just have to cook it on low (which is not specified in the recipe and keep an eye on it and stir it every once in a while. Voila: perfect, tasty rice pudding.
